


3-Card Combination
Embracing New Beginnings
This combination of The Star, The World, and the Page of Cups signifies a powerful blend of hope, completion, and emotional exploration. It suggests that you are on the brink of a transformative journey, filled with dreams and possibilities, inviting you to open your heart to new experiences.
The Star
Upright: hope, faith, purpose, renewal
Reversed: lack of faith, despair, discouragement
The World
Upright: completion, integration, accomplishment, travel
Reversed: lack of completion, shortcuts, delays
Page of Cups
Upright: creative opportunities, curiosity, possibility
Reversed: creative block, emotional immaturity, insecurity
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they indicate a time of healing and renewal, where dreams are becoming reality. The World signifies a successful completion of a cycle, allowing you to celebrate your achievements. Meanwhile, the Page of Cups encourages you to embrace your creativity and emotional intuition, leading to fresh opportunities and connections.
The Star Reversed
The Star reversed can indicate feelings of hopelessness or disconnection from your dreams, suggesting that you may be struggling to see the light at the end of the tunnel. This may lead to self-doubt and a sense of being lost. It's essential to reconnect with your inner vision and heal from past wounds to move forward.
The World Reversed
The World reversed suggests that there may be delays or feelings of incompletion in your current situation. You might be resistant to change or failing to recognize the lessons that come with endings. This stagnation can hold you back from fully embracing the next chapter of your life.
Page of Cups Reversed
The Page of Cups reversed indicates emotional immaturity or a lack of creative inspiration, suggesting that you may be closed off to new ideas and experiences. You may have trouble expressing your feelings or connecting with others on a deeper level. This card calls for introspection and nurturing your emotional self.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, it signifies a period of emotional turbulence and unfulfilled potential. You may feel stuck, unable to see the path forward due to fear and disillusionment. It’s crucial to confront these feelings and seek guidance to restore your hope and re-engage with your dreams.
Love & Relationships
In love and relationships, this combination reversed suggests a need for deeper emotional honesty and vulnerability. You may be experiencing misunderstandings or a lack of fulfillment, prompting you to address underlying issues. Open communication and reflection will be key to navigating this challenging phase.
Career & Finances
In terms of career and finances, the reversed cards indicate potential stagnation and a sense of being unfulfilled in your current role. You may feel disconnected from your ambitions or uncertain about your path forward. Take time to reassess your goals and consider new avenues that align with your true passions.
Advice
The advice here is to focus on healing and reconnecting with your inner self. Embrace your creativity and allow your emotions to guide you toward new possibilities. Cultivating a positive mindset will help you navigate challenges and open doors to new opportunities.
